为什么要自己开发比特币钱包? 自己开发比特币钱包可以实现个性化需求和定制功能,而不局限于已有钱包的功能和...
Geth是以太坊的官方命令行接口工具,它不仅是一个以太坊节点,还可以用于创建和管理以太坊钱包。以太坊钱包是存储和管理以太币(ETH)及其他代币的工具,是进行以太坊交易的必备工具。
要安装Geth,首先需要下载Geth的最新版本适合你操作系统的安装包。然后,运行安装程序,按照提示进行安装。安装完成后,在命令行中输入"geth",如果出现一系列Geth的命令选项,表示安装成功。
在终端或命令行中输入"geth account new"命令,然后根据提示输入一个强密码。Geth将为你生成一个新的以太坊钱包地址,同时会生成一个加密的Keystore文件,里面包含了你的私钥。将这个Keystore文件备份好,私钥是恢复和访问你的钱包资金的唯一方式,务必妥善保管。
通过Geth,你可以定期备份和导出Keystore文件,从而确保你的钱包安全。你也可以使用Geth发送和接收以太币和其他代币。通过输入命令"geth attach",你可以连接到以太坊节点的控制台,使用JavaScript编写智能合约,进行更复杂的操作,如部署和调用智能合约。
保护以太坊钱包的安全非常重要。首先,选择一个强密码并妥善保存。其次,将生成的Keystore文件存储在安全的地方,最好是使用加密存储设备或者多个备份介质。不要直接将Keystore文件发送到其他人,避免遭到钓鱼攻击。
如果你遗失了Keystore文件或忘记了密码,恢复钱包可能会变得困难,甚至不可能。因此,务必备份好Keystore文件和密码。如果你的钱包遭到盗窃或遗失,你可以使用备份的Keystore文件和密码恢复钱包。
以上是关于如何使用Geth创建和管理以太坊钱包的详细介绍。通过安装Geth并创建钱包,你可以开始使用以太坊进行交易,并确保钱包的安全。记得妥善保管你的私钥和Keystore文件,以免丢失资金。